Selassie tattoos typically represent Haile Selassie, the Emperor of Ethiopia from 1930 to 1974. He is considered a divine figure and a messiah in the Rastafari movement, and these tattoos can be a display of devotion and allegiance to the Rastafari faith. Selassie tattoos may also signify unity, liberation, and the fight against oppression. Additionally, they can represent African pride, black power, and the celebration of African culture.
